Walk through the UNESCO-listed ancient city of Ephesus, once a thriving Roman metropolis with landmarks including the Library of Celsus and the Great Theater.
Visit the House of the Virgin Mary on the slopes of Solmissos Mountain, where tradition holds that Mary lived her final years — a site sacred to both Christians and Muslims.
See the Temple of Artemis, one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World, and reflect on the scale of what once stood on this now-quiet site.
Pass through Hercules Gate and explore the Bouleuterion, Temple of Domitian, and Temple of Hadrian along the marble-paved streets of Ephesus.
Tour the Isabey Mosque, a distinctive 14th-century structure built partly from repurposed materials taken from the ancient Artemision — a rare architectural curiosity.

A representative collects you from your Istanbul hotel and transfers you to Ataturk Airport for your short domestic flight to Izmir. The flight takes approximately 50 minutes.
Your guide meets you at Izmir Airport on arrival. From there, you travel by private vehicle toward Ephesus, with the guide providing historical context along the way.
Your first stop is the House of the Virgin Mary, situated on the Solmissos Mountains above Ephesus. Visitors are welcome to pray and light candles at this peaceful and historically significant site.
Descend into the ruins of Ephesus along a scenic downhill route. Key sites include the Bouleuterion, Temple of Domitian, Hercules Gate, Temple of Hadrian, Library of Celsus, and the Great Theater.
Break for a included lunch at a local restaurant, offering a selection of traditional Turkish dishes in a relaxed setting before the afternoon visits.
Visit the site of the Temple of Artemis, one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World, followed by the nearby Isabey Mosque, which was constructed using salvaged materials from the ancient temple. You then return to Izmir Airport for your flight back to Istanbul.
